Is Remote Online Notarization (RON) legal in Kenedy, Texas?

Yes. Under Texas statutes, RON is 100% legal for most documents, including real estate and legal forms. iRemoteNotary provides state-certified signings in Kenedy 24/7.

How long does a session take in Kenedy?

Most sessions are completed in under 10 minutes once you enter our secure signing vault.

What documents can I notarize online in Texas?

Common documents include Power of Attorney, Wills, Deeds, Affidavits, and Construction Liens. Check with your receiving agency to ensure they accept electronic notarizations.

How much does it cost to notarize a document online in Kenedy, Texas?

Our RON sessions in Kenedy start at $25 for the first seal. For complex transactions, we offer flat-fee pricing: Additional Seals ($10/ea), Additional Signers ($5/ea), and On-Demand Witnesses ($10/ea).
